Astrograph Kit with Star Charts, Type A-1, Kodak, WWII Navigator's Tool HH-3 HelicopterHere is a complete WWII era Astrograph, Type A 1, make by Eastman Kodak. This instrument was used in aircraft with a navigator crewman as an aid to determine the position and course of the aircraft during nighttime flying using celestial navigation. The black projector was installed above a map table at the navigators station at the height specified by the height gauge included in the kit.
